To the OP, I don't know if this helps, but last year when we went on the Freedom, I brought one of those handheld steamers...I never used it! As soon as our luggage was delivered, we hung everything up and by the time we wore our clothes, either the wrinkles were gone, or we just didn't care to notice them anymore! Remember, no one else on the ship will have an iron, so their clothes will be just as wrinkled as yours. And since I never pay attention to what people are wearing when I cruise, I didn't pay any attention to our wrinkles either.
